ATEX Special conditions
WARNING
Observe the special conditions for the intended use of Beckhoff fieldbus
components in potentially explosive areas (directive 94/9/EU)!
ü Conditions
a) The certified components are to be installed in a suitable housing that guarantees a
protection class of at least IP54 in accordance with EN 60529! The environmental con
ditions during use are thereby to be taken into account!
b) If the temperatures during rated operation are higher than 70°C at the feedin points of
cables, lines or pipes, or higher than 80°C at the wire branching points, then cables
must be selected whose temperature data correspond to the actual measured tempera
ture values!
c) Observe the permissible ambient temperature range of 0 55°C for the use of Beckhoff
fieldbus components in potentially explosive areas!
d) Measures must be taken to protect against the rated operating voltage being exceeded
by more than 40% due to shortterm interference voltages!
e) The individual terminals may only be unplugged or removed from the Bus Terminal sys
tem if the supply voltage has been switched off or if a nonexplosive atmosphere is en
sured!
f) The connections of the certified components may only be connected or disconnected if
the supply voltage has been switched off or if a nonexplosive atmosphere is ensured!
g) The fuses of the KL92xx power feed terminals may only be exchanged if the supply
voltage has been switched off or if a nonexplosive atmosphere is ensured!
h) Address selectors and ID switches may only be adjusted if the supply voltage has been
switched off or if a nonexplosive atmosphere is ensured!
Standards
The fundamental health and safety requirements are fulfilled by compliance with the following standards:
• EN 600790: 2006
• EN 6007915: 2005
